Animal Collective have been around for an age, but their latest album, Merriweather Post Pavilion, has seen them become critcally acclaimed and commercially successful in equal measure, with the album being tipped in some quarters as one of the albums of the decade – apparently. And so to push the album yet further, they’re releasing ‘My Girls’ as a single.
I’ll be honest, I’ve managed to close myself off to the hype: it’s a strategy I’ve employed for many years, and as a consequence I make a more concerted effort to approach music without too much prejudice.

But is this really what all the fuss is about? Oh, don’t get me wrong: it’s ok. Tribal, clappy rhythms and breezy vocals, it’s inoffensive and laid back, for sure, but by the same token it’s hardly all that innovative or attention grabbing.
Whatever my problems may be, however, it’s light and upbeat and fun, and perfect for chilling with a cold one while the sausages sizzle on the barbecue. Yes, this is the soundtrack to lazy summer afternoons. And why not?
